How to Choose the Right 12V Cooler
Choosing the right 12V cooler depends heavily on your needs and how you plan to use it. These coolers are fantastic for road trips, camping, boating, or even keeping extra drinks cold in the garage. Here’s a breakdown of key features to consider:
Capacity & Size
The capacity, measured in quarts (QT), is the first thing to consider. A smaller 10-20QT cooler is ideal for a single person or a couple on a short trip, primarily for drinks and snacks. Larger coolers, 30QT and above, are better suited for families, longer trips, or if you need to keep perishable food cold for several days. Think about the space you have in your vehicle as well. A large cooler won’t be useful if it doesn’t fit!
Cooling Performance & Compressor Type
The heart of a 12V cooler is its compressor. Look for coolers utilizing variable frequency compressors. These are more efficient and provide a wider temperature range – typically from -4°F to 68°F (-20°C to 20°C). Faster cooling times are a bonus, with some models claiming to chill drinks to 32°F within 15-30 minutes. Dual-zone coolers, which offer separate temperature controls for different compartments, are great for keeping both drinks cold and food frozen.
Power Consumption & Battery Protection
12V coolers draw power from your vehicle’s battery. Lower power consumption (measured in Watts) is crucial, especially for extended trips where you won’t have access to shore power. Look for models with ‘Eco’ modes, which prioritize energy savings. Critically, check for built-in battery protection. This feature allows you to set voltage cut-off points (Low/Med/High) to prevent the cooler from draining your vehicle’s battery completely. A 3-level protection system is ideal.
Noise Level & Durability
Consider the noise level, especially if you plan to use the cooler while sleeping in a car or camping. Coolers with noise levels under 45dB are considered relatively quiet. Durability is also important. Look for coolers constructed with robust materials, like wear-resistant casings and composite insulation. Features like shock-proof designs (capable of handling angles up to 45°) are beneficial if you’ll be driving on rough terrain.
Other features to consider:
* Power Options: AC/DC compatibility offers versatility.
* App Control: Allows remote temperature adjustments and monitoring.
* Splash-Proof Design: Ideal for outdoor use in unpredictable weather.
* Portability: Handles and wheels make larger coolers easier to move.
* Ice Pack Compatibility: Some models can use ice packs for extended cooling.

FAQs
What size 12V cooler do I need?
The ideal size depends on your needs. A 10-20QT 12V cooler is good for individuals or couples for short trips, while 30QT+ coolers are better for families or longer adventures. Consider available space in your vehicle when choosing.
How can I prevent my car battery from draining with a 12V cooler?
Look for a 12V cooler with built-in battery protection. This feature has voltage cut-off settings (Low/Med/High) to prevent excessive battery drain. Prioritize models with low power consumption and utilize ‘Eco’ mode when possible.
What is the difference between compressor types in a 12V cooler?
Variable frequency compressors are the most efficient, offering a wider temperature range and quieter operation compared to traditional compressors. These are key features when searching for the best 12v cooler.
Are 12V coolers noisy?
Noise levels vary. Look for coolers with a noise level under 45dB for quieter operation, especially if you plan to sleep near the cooler while camping or road-tripping. Some models advertise “ultra-quiet” operation.
